AL MANAAR (Muslim Cultural Heritage Centre)



This organisation aims to empower local people from all backgrounds to reach their full potential and play an active and participatory role in building stable, cohesive and successful communities.

Services include 

Elderly Wellbeing for Ladies age 55 with services such as Yoga and Aerobics every Tuesday and Wednesday

Mens' Luncheon Club for elderly men age 50 and over every Tuesday from 1:00 - 3:00,

Information & Advice session every Tuesdays from 2:00- 6:00 (by appointment only)

Counselling coffee afternoon every Thursday from 5:00 - 7:00

Counselling services for singles, couples and children

Youth Club every Tuesdays from 5:00 - 7:00

Saturday School for ages 6-16 run by volunteer tutors from the City Circle on Sat 10am-1.30pm

Arabic School (Arabic, Qur’an and Islamic Studies) catering for over 150 children aged 6-14 on Sun 9.30am-2.30pm (the 46 school is fee-based, first come first served)

Qur’an School helping children aged 5-13 to recite the Qur’an properly and memorise it in part or in full, on Tue and Thu 5-7pm.

Activities are term time only but there are other holiday activities organised individually and close to the time.
